Comet Shoemaker-Levy/Jupiter collision. Soft ultraviolet image (4100 Angstroms) taken by the Hubble Space Telescope shortly after the first fragment of comet Shoemaker-Levy 9, fragment A, collided with Jupiter. The collision occurred on July 16, 1994, at about 10:00 GMT and this image was taken 1.5 hours after the impact. The impact site is visible as a dark streak, several thousand kilometres in size, in the lower left part of Jupiter's disc. The dark features may be the result of particles from the comet or possibly materials brought up from Jupiter's deep atmosphere.
